Extended Trading Hours

In addition to regular trading hours, some exchanges offer extended trading hours. These hours allow investors to trade before and after the regular trading session.

Pre-Market Trading:

  • NYSE and AMEX: 4:00 AM to 9:30 AM ET
  • NASDAQ: 4:00 AM to 9:30 AM ET

Post-Market Trading:

  • NYSE and AMEX: 4:00 PM to 8:00 PM ET
  • NASDAQ: 4:00 PM to 8:00 PM ET

Exceptions to the Rule

While the stock markets are generally open on Fridays, there are exceptions. For instance, during the holiday season, the markets may be closed on certain Fridays. It's crucial to check the calendar for any scheduled closures.
